ASSUMPTION
Officials of the Office of Administration assume no fiscal impact.
Officials of the Department of Economic Development - Public Service Commission assume no fiscal impact.
Officials of the Office of Secretary of State assume no fiscal impact.
Officials of Jasper County, Greene County, and Platte County assume no fiscal impact.
Officials of Kansas City, Jefferson City, Springfield, assume no fiscal impact.
Officials of the Little Blue Valley Sewer District assume no fiscal impact.
Oversight assumes this proposal only expands the type of securities that may be required of developers of subdivision developments. Oversight assumes no state or local fiscal impact.

DESCRIPTION
This act allows flexibility in the type of security that may be accepted in lieu of full completion of required infrastructure improvements in subdivisions prior to the plat being recorded by allowing securities beyond surety bonds (e.g. cash bonds).
This legislation is not federally mandated, would not duplicate any other program and would not require additional capital improvements or rental space.
